Course Details
• Railway Infrastructure Inspection: Understanding the importance of regular and thorough inspections of railway infrastructure, including tracks, bridges, and signaling systems, to ensure safety and longevity. • Track Maintenance Techniques: Exploring the best practices for maintaining railway tracks, including rail grinding, rail replacement, and track geometry measurements. • Bridge Maintenance and Inspection: Discussing the unique challenges of maintaining and inspecting railway bridges, including the use of non-destructive testing methods. • Signaling System Maintenance: Examining the importance of maintaining railway signaling systems, including wayside signals, interlockings, and control centers. • Rolling Stock Maintenance: Learning about the best practices for maintaining railway rolling stock, including locomotives, passenger cars, and freight cars. • Safety Management in Railway Maintenance: Highlighting the critical role of safety management in railway maintenance, including risk assessments, emergency response planning, and safety training. • Use of Technology in Railway Maintenance: Exploring the latest technologies used in railway maintenance, including predictive maintenance, condition-based monitoring, and automated inspection systems. • Environmental Considerations in Railway Maintenance: Discussing the importance of considering environmental factors in railway maintenance, including waste management, noise reduction, and energy efficiency.
